The Business Architect will be primarily responsible for identifying business products and stakeholder journeys for both citizens (taxpayers, concession holders, agents, and others) and departmental staff. This work is crucial to ensuring that technology design provides the right capabilities to supports the evolving needs of the business.
Responsibilities:
- Work closely with stakeholders to understand their needs and translate them into business product definitions and stakeholder journey maps.
- Ensure that the technology architecture aligns with the identified business products and stakeholder journeys.
- Identify opportunities to improve business processes and performance and use these insights to inform the implementation of technology to support the new operating model.
- Participate in strategic planning activities, including the development of the Business Architecture and the creation of implementation blueprints.
- Provide progress reports as directed.
The candidate will need to be comfortable working in an agile environment; assisting stakeholders to make strategic decisions about business products and stakeholder journeys.
